YMCA Calgary is a charity that ignites the potential in Calgarians. Since our inception in 1902, we have evolved into a vibrant organization operating in every quadrant of the city.

Guided by our core values of honesty, caring, respect and responsibility, YMCA Calgary offers a growing hub of programming & services to address the needs of our community including connection and belonging, physical and mental wellbeing, child‑care support, language instruction, affordable tutoring and more. We also ensure that no one is turned away, lowering financial barriers for youth, adults and families through the generous donations of our community.

This impact takes place across our 7 health and wellness facilities, 6 childcare centres, 2 outdoor camps and 12+ community programs, empowering people of all ages and life stages to belong, grow, thrive and lead.

What does this role look like at YMCA Calgary?

Duties &

Responsibilities include:

  • Selling facility spaces for school bookings, facilitating booking processes (market/sell, accept bookings, communications, invoicing and collections)
  • Assist with the review and establishment of rental rates, conflict resolution and special events criteria
  • Liaise with schools and internal stakeholders
  • Use conflict resolution and problem‑solving skills with user groups, space, times, facility usage, etc.
  • Provide exceptional customer service by utilizing strong communication and troubleshooting skills to manage all customer inquiries, requests, and complaints
  • The ability to communicate and sell YMCA services, focusing on facility bookings
  • A thorough understanding of various aspects of business including strong knowledge of the facility layout, program offerings, public and all other event schedules, and emergency procedure
